    Ultraconservative dentistry focuses on early detection and removal of tooth decay. This approach preserves total dental health, ensuring restored teeth have a higher chance of lasting a lifetime.

    Area of Science:

    • Dentistry
    • Dental Public Health

    Background:

    • Untreated dental caries can lead to rapid and severe tooth destruction.
    • Early intervention is crucial for maintaining long-term dental health.

    Purpose of the Study:

    • To highlight the benefits of ultraconservative dentistry.
    • To emphasize the importance of early caries detection and elimination.

    Main Methods:

    • Focus on early detection of carious lesions.
    • Complete removal of accessible and non-accessible carious material.

    Main Results:

    • Ultraconservative approaches represent significant advancements in dental care.
    • Early interception of decay promotes total dental health.
